Lumen Technologies, announced it has entered into an agreement to acquire Alkira, a cloud-native, carrier-agnostic networking platform that enables enterprises to design, deploy, and operate connectivity and network services across hybrid and multi-cloud environments. The proposed transaction pairs Alkira’s cloud-native control plane – the software layer that programs and orchestrates connectivity – with Lumen’s fiber network, advancing Lumen’s digital platform strategy to deliver cloud-like consumption for global enterprise networking.

Alkira to Accelerate Lumen’s Digital Platform Development
Alkira will accelerate Lumen’s vision of a programmable network with a single control plane that orchestrates connectivity beyond Lumen’s network across data centers, multiple clouds, partner ecosystems, and on-prem environments. Combined with Lumen’s core assets, this is expected to deliver strategic value across multiple fronts:
- Platform acceleration: Once acquired and integrated, the Alkira product will unify Lumen’s on-net and off-net services, cloud on-ramps, and Multi-Cloud Gateway into a single programmable platform, advancing Lumen’s roadmap by several years and substantially completing Lumen’s digital architecture.
- Expanded addressable market: Lumen’s Network-as-a-Service (NaaS) business today is concentrated in premises-to-cloud (north-south) connectivity. Alkira is positioned to accelerate Lumen’s move into cloud-to-cloud and data center-interconnect (east-west) connectivity — the fastest growing segment of enterprise networking. Lumen estimates Alkira’s global footprint and cloud-native capabilities will bring its total addressable market to approximately $70 billion.
- International reach: Lumen owns the fiber where ownership compounds value, the dense U.S. backbone closest to its customers. Alkira’s carrier-agnostic design will extend Lumen’s programmable network internationally over local infrastructure, broadening Lumen’s footprint without the capital intensity of building fiber in every geography.
- Deeper partner integration: Alkira’s API‑driven marketplace presence will help strengthen integration across Lumen’s connected ecosystem of clouds, data centers, and technology partners and will fast-track the selling and provisioning of Lumen Validated Designs.
- World-class talent: The proposed acquisition will add deep cloud-native control plane, cloud networking, and software-at-scale expertise to accelerate the delivery of consumption-based networking and software-defined cloud interconnects.
Today, Alkira serves enterprise customers across financial services, technology, retail, healthcare, and manufacturing sectors globally. Upon closing the transaction, Lumen plans to begin offering Alkira’s core east-west connectivity services to its enterprise base, with deeper platform integration to follow.
